Name: Antimatter Catalyst Weapon type: Hand Cannon Archeotype: High Rate of Fire / Low Impact Description: What was once an abandoned Tex Mechanica prototype was adapted with experimental Omolon Technology. It is now the hallmark for Omolon's design: Elegant, Persistant, and Deadly. Appearance: Design base is a monochromatic Ace of Spades redone in a pale but shining silver and touched up with inlayed blue tubes that pulse faintly with energy. The grip is painted in signature Omolon Black and Blues to offset the more subdued color-pallete. The barrel will slightly translucent, revealing the Omolon Double Lens Design within the barrel. Reloading the weapon will actively launch the "cylinder" over the player's shoulder before the player replaces the entire unit with one from their inventory. Similar animation to reloading Hyperion Weapons in Borderlands 2. Bullets fired from this weapon also leave a slight blue streak where they flew, giving the illusion that it is essentially a constantly laser as stacks of Inverse Impulse build up. Rate of Fire: 44 Impact: 62 Range: 35 Stability: 45 Reload: 72 Magazine Size: 12 Reserve Ammo: 64 Base Exotic Perk: Impulsion Chamber - An energy-based chamber allows this weapon to be fired in full auto. Shots fired from this weapon drastically hinder the movmement on impact. This weapon is equipped in the special weapon slot. Tier 1 Perks: Sureshot IS, Fastdraw IS, SteadyHand IS Fixed Perk: Rodeo Tier 2 Perks: Rifled Barrel, Extended Mag, Field Scout Unlockable Exotic Perk: Inverse Impulse - While ADS, dealing damage will progressively increase Fire Rate, Stability, Range, and Damage Dealt. Stacks up to 10 times. (Each stack grants +5 Rate of Fire, Stability, Range, and 5% additional damage. Duration: 5 seconds)
